SdrDx now sets a "marker" that lets it know when version changes occur. Consequently, when you upgrade SdrDx the software will recognize when the first run of a version occurs, and fetch its settings from the previous version instead of starting "dumb", as it has until now. Once the current version has run, it will use its own settings. In this way, you will no longer have to reconfigure each version - 2.09 will be the last time. The mechanism is smart enough so that after 2.09, you'll even be able to skip versions and the fetch from previously run version will still work. |
